## Service Accounts

Plugin authors extending the Vramscope profiling suite must run under a dedicated service account rather than a personal login. The account grants read access to the Kilnworth telemetry bus, where per-kernel GPU memory samples are published at 10 Hz. Write access is never granted to plugins. Each service account is provisioned with exactly one credential, scoped to the telemetry namespace you registered. Your account's key is provided below.

gateway credential: zpat7_wu4aBVX

Subject: DR drill results — Fareloom rules engine

Team,

We ran the quarterly disaster-recovery drill for Fareloom, the shipping-fee rules engine, yesterday. Failover to the Dunmore site completed in 11 minutes; rule evaluation resumed with zero dropped carts. Two gaps: the surcharge-table snapshot was 40 minutes stale, and the restore script assumed the old bucket layout. Both fixed, see the drill notes in the wiki. To unseal the standby config store during a real event, use the recovery passphrase below.

vault phrase of yaduf-yajop = lamath-kelix-aldion-zorius-ulaox-eliax-gorox-norok-fenael-fenath-julael-pelius-belius-druion

## Ticket: Vault sealed — Fernquist N+1 fix blocked

The deploy vault for Fernquist (our GraphQL gateway) sealed itself after the cluster restart, which is blocking rollout of the N+1 query fix for the `orders.lineItems` resolver. The fix batches loads via the new dataloader layer and is already approved; only the signed deploy step remains. On-call: do not attempt key rotation — the standby unseal path works fine. Follow the unseal runbook on the Fernquist wiki, and at the final prompt enter the recovery passphrase recorded below.

strongbox words: druvan-lamys-eliius-jorax-istox-soreth-ulays-gilix-ralix-oliiel-norwyn-casvan-praius